Case Study: Custom Needle Roller Bearing Project Uses High-Value Engineering to Meet Customer Price Objective

The Project

An automotive OEM asked Hartford to produce a custom needle roller bearing comprised of a plastic retainer and two rows of needle rollers. The bearing was designed for new electronic power steering systems.

What the Customer Required

The bearing does not carry a high load or rotate at high speeds, but the application required a high degree of precision and a competitive price.

What We Did

Custom Needle Rolling | Hartford TechnologiesHartford Technologies was able to achieve a ± 1µm tolerance on the needle roller OD. Since it is difficult to achieve a high Cpk at this tolerance at reasonable cost, a high speed sorter was added that checks the diameter of each needle roller to assure it meets the specification. The needles are inserted into the retainer using automated equipment. In the final step, a vision system was used to verify needle presence in each retainer cavity.

Expert engineering, high precision and affordable cost were all achieved.
